When Bradley returns the decision to revert back to Bradley or stick with KCP looms large for Vogel

Starters w/ Bradley
9 Games, 103 mins
OffRtg: 106.9
DefRtg: 100.5
NetRtg: +6.5

Starters w/ KCP
8 Games, 94 mins
OffRtg: 122.6
DefRtg: 118.4
NetRtg: +4.2


https://twitter.com/bj_metta/status/1199494798077386754

KCP as a Starter: 189 mins
KCP off the Bench: 194 mins

Starter:
FGAs: 33/56 @ 58.9%
3PTAs: 17/28 @ 60.7%

Bench:
FGAs: 21/60 @ 35%
3PTAs: 4/20 @ 20%

I think what this shows is that KCP is best served being matched up as a 1, who plays off Lebron as point forward. Usually smaller 1st are defending KCP and Lebron is being taken by a 3 or 4.

As well seems KCP has good chemistry with AD, Lebron, Green. Even Dwight. Interesting to see what they do.

KCP has a size advantage on 1 vs smaller 1s. He does not get this advantage at 2. Then, he also does not get anywhere near the same looks, being a backup 2 coming in on the 2nd unit. The looks AD and Lebron create, man, ridiculous.
